Secondary fuel pump dead?
Car runs fine, except when at full throttle going through the gears. Then acts like fuel shutoff. For short bursts of full throttle, everything is ok. I'm thinking the secondary pump isn't keeping up, or only the primary is working.

Re: Secondary fuel pump dead?
Most likely yes. To confirm perform the fuel pumps amperage test on the red pigtail at the wiper motor. Your meter will read 7-9 amps if both are running. 3-4 amps if one is running. Details in the Stickies.

Re: Secondary fuel pump dead?
Do you still have the Secondary Port Throttle (SPT) system still in place?
If so, test the vacuum pump and each of the vacuum actuators. A failure of any 1 of those 3 items can cause the same symptom. |
